ABOUT THIS SERIES:
It didn't take me long to figure out that I like to hide caches as much or more as finding them. To celebrate my 35th birthday (March 27, 2004) I hid this series of caches. If you would like more details about the way I hid these caches, please see the details listed for "Happy Birthday JoeSpaz #1" (GCJOGZ) . I hope you enjoy the series as much as I have enjoyed hiding them.

ABOUT THIS CACHE:
This park is in the northern part of Fremont. There is a huge grassy area, a playground and tennis courts. There seems to be private homes on the park property, so do not search in an area that might bother the residents. I knew it was going to be hard when I hid it so I left a hint at the site that may point you in the right direction (sometimes it disappears, so let me know if you don't see it). This one is my favorite of the "Happy Birthday JoeSpaz" series, and I want it to last awhile. Thank You WRITE SHOP ROBERT for the idea.
